#if CONFIG_TIMER_ADJUST_USEC > 0
|
||||
/* Normally, timer event cannot triggered on exact time due to the
|
||||
* existence of interrupt latency.
|
||||
* Assuming that the interrupt latency is distributed within
|
||||
* [Best-Case Execution Time, Worst-Case Execution Time],
|
||||
* we can set the timer adjustment value to the BCET to reduce the latency.
|
||||
* After the adjustment, the timer interrupt latency will be
|
||||
* [0, WCET - BCET].
|
||||
* Please use this carefully, if the timer adjustment value is not the
|
||||
* best-case interrupt latency, it will immediately fired another timer
|
||||
* interrupt, which may result in a much larger timer interrupt latency.
|
||||
*/
|
||||
|
||||
next_tick -= CONFIG_TIMER_ADJUST_USEC / USEC_PER_TICK;
|
||||
#endif
